Default Harrogate to Chester, best route?

Journey to take place on friday afternoon at 4pm (yeah, I know, worst time etc. but I have no choice).

I wil be starting at Harrogate and going to Chester. How long should this take and what route is best?

The options I have are as follows:
1 - Down to Leeds then M62/M60/M62 to the M6 nr Warrington then onto the M56 to Chester
2 - Down to Leeds, then down the M1 to Barnsley, then across the A628 to Stockport and then onto the M56 to Chester
3 - A59 to Skipton then the A6068 to the M65 then down to the M6 down to the M56 then to Chester.

Which is best? Or are there better routes? I'd prefer to avoid going into towns if poss. Problem I have is no knowledge of these roads so don't know how well these A roads flow (or the motorways for that matter!)

I *may* have to go via Leeds to pick someone up.

IMHO option 1 or 3 but NOT 2

With Option 1 come off the M62 at Jcn 18 and go south on the M60 (clockwise around Manchester) untill the M56, its sign posted for Chester.

Dont go anti-clockwise around Manchester to get to the M56 especially on a Friday.
